An electric dipole of moment p is placed in a position of stable equilibrium in a uniform electric field of intensity E.

What amount of work will be done if the dipole is rotated through an angle θ from its initial position?

Work Done by an electric dipole

U=-p.Estable equilibrium is the state where the dipole moment is parallel to the electric fieldi.e θ=0or P.E initially=-pEcos0 or U=-pE ( min )When its rotated by angle θU=-pEcosθThus work done= Change in P.Eor, W=-pEcosθ-1
